What would be the best way to get out of the airpot to our hotel at Mercure Hotel at GinzaDepends on your definition of "best". Cheap: Take the Keisei limited express and Asakusa Subway Line via Aoto (some trains are direct) and get off at Higashi-Ginza Station from where the hotel is a 5 minute walk Convenient: Take the Narita Express train to Tokyo Station and then take a short taxi ride to the hotel. More details: http://www.japan-guide.com/e/e2027.htmland what pass should I buy to move around Tokyo and also to Mount Fuji? Fakone?It depends where around Mount Fuji you want to go. If you just want to go to Hakone, I recommend the Hakone Free Pass: http://www.japan-guide.com/e/e2358_008.htmlIf you also want to see the Fuji 5 Lake area, regular tickets or the Fuji Hakone Pass would be my recommendations for consideration: http://www.japan-guide.com/e/e6905.htmlhttp://www.japan-guide.com/e/e2358_014.html
